For Sale: 1976 Kawasaki Kz 750 Twin Bratstyle

Ive had this bike for almost 6 years and it has been reliable from day one.  I replaced the stock carbs with Mikuni VM 34mm Roundslide carbs with manifolds machine to work with the heads.  The carbs are pulled by a Magura throttle assembly.  The throttle is mounted to Woodcraft clip on handlebars.  Has a new aftermarket master cylinder with braided line to a stock brake caliper in the front.

The tires were replaced with Firestone Deluxe Chamions front and rear.  Wheels are painted low gloss black.  Rear shocks are aftermarket and close to stock height.  I cut and welded in a rear hoop to the frame and mounted a custom seat that was done a few years ago.  The seat is worn in, but in great condition.  It is diamond stitched with white stiching on black vinyl.

The paint on the tank and fender was done by removing the paint and letting the metal rust in the elements for a few days.  It was then cleaned and surfaced, and sprayed with clear coat.  After the clear cured it was wet sanded and buffed to a nice finish.

The bike has more custom bits on it, but those are the major ones.

KZ 750 Twin Cafe Racer Refresher

Well Im getting this 1976 Kz750 Twin ready to sell.  I am planning on taking it to the Rice O Rama swap meet in Spencer, MA this weekend.  Check it out if your in the area.

I had been meaning to shave the front forks/rebuild/shave the swingarm, and replace/repaint the tank for a long time.  Selling the bike was the final excuse to get all of these done.

I am going to miss this bike.  I bought it to ride while i rebuilt another yamaha xs 650 and I have loved it ever since.  Its been the most reliable bike ive ridden.  Unfortunately i have a ton of other projects that i want to work on, so this thing needs a new owner.

Gypsy Run 7


Gypsy Run 7 was this past weekend.  We hit some awesome roads, had some beers, hit some deer and froze our asses off.  Great way to finish the summer.  I never seem to take as many photos as I like, but sometimes its better in my head.  Made it most of the trip with no issues.  I let Chris ride my KZ 750 and it made it about 600 or 700 miles until it barfed out the primary sprocket and stranded him in East Hartford Ct.  Other than that the weekend was as smooth as it could have been..
